Traeger Pellets are ok but there are much better products out there
Tragers use of wood oils for flavor instead of actual flavor wood is not appealing
I use Oak because of the high BTU value
Just don't like ash
My FEC 1000 Pellet Grill can float ash up onto the food when the fire pot has lots of ash in it
Green Mt and the Tempe BBQ store would both be fine sources
